ÈçºÎʹÓÃJavaÖеÄDateºÍCalendarÀà
Java ÓïÑÔµÄCalendar(ÈÕÀú),Date(ÈÕÆÚ), ºÍDateFormat(ÈÕÆÚ¸ñʽ)×é³ÉÁËJava±ê×¼µÄÒ»¸ö»ù±¾µ«ÊǷdz£ÖØÒªµÄ²¿·Ö. ÈÕÆÚÊÇÉÌÒµÂß¼¼ÆËãÒ»¸ö¹Ø¼üµÄ²¿·Ö. ËùÓеĿª·¢Õß¶¼Ó¦¸ÃÄܹ»¼ÆËãδÀ´µÄÈÕÆÚ, ¶¨ÖÆÈÕÆÚµÄÏÔʾ¸ñʽ, ²¢½«Îı¾Êý¾Ý½âÎö³ÉÈÕÆÚ¶ÔÏó. ÎÒÃÇдÁËÁ½ÆªÎÄÕÂ, ÕâÊǵÚһƪ, ÎÒÃǽ«´ó¸ÅµÄѧϰÈÕÆÚ, ÈÕÆÚ¸ñʽ, ÈÕÆÚµÄ½âÎöºÍÈÕÆÚµÄ¼ÆËã.
¡¡¡¡ÎÒÃǽ«ÌÖÂÛÏÂÃæµÄÀà:
¡¡¡¡¾ßÌåÀà(ºÍ³éÏóÀàÏà¶Ô)java.util.Date
¡¡¡¡³éÏóÀàjava.text.DateFormat ºÍËüµÄÒ»¸ö¾ßÌå×ÓÀà,java.text.SimpleDateFormat
¡¡¡¡³éÏóÀàjava.util.Calendar ºÍËüµÄÒ»¸ö¾ßÌå×ÓÀà,java.util.GregorianCalendar
¡¡¡¡¾ßÌåÀà¿ÉÒÔ±»ÊµÀý»¯, µ«ÊdzéÏóÀàÈ´²»ÄÜ. ÄãÊ×ÏȱØÐëʵÏÖ³éÏóÀàµÄÒ»¸ö¾ßÌå×ÓÀà.
¡¡¡¡Date Àà´ÓJava ¿ª·¢°ü(JDK) 1.0 ¾Í¿ªÊ¼½ø»¯, µ±Ê±ËüÖ»°üº¬Á˼¸¸öÈ¡µÃ»òÕßÉèÖÃÒ»¸öÈÕÆÚÊý¾ÝµÄ¸÷¸ö²¿·ÖµÄ·½·¨, ±ÈÈç˵ÔÂ, ÈÕ, ºÍÄê. ÕâЩ·½·¨ÏÖÔÚÔâµ½ÁËÅúÆÀ²¢ÇÒÒѾ±»×ªÒƵ½ÁËCalendarÀàÀïÈ¥ÁË, ÎÒÃǽ«ÔÚ±¾ÎÄÖнøÒ»²½ÌÖÂÛËü. ÕâÖָĽøÖ¼ÔÚ¸üºÃµÄ´¦ÀíÈÕÆÚÊý¾ÝµÄ¹ú¼Ê»¯¸ñʽ. ¾ÍÏóÔÚJDK 1.1ÖÐÒ»Ñù, Date Ààʵ¼ÊÉÏÖ»ÊÇÒ»¸ö°ü¹üÀà, Ëü°üº¬µÄÊÇÒ»¸ö³¤ÕûÐÍÊý¾Ý, ±íʾµÄÊÇ´ÓGMT(¸ñÁÖÄáÖαê׼ʱ¼ä)1970Äê, 1 Ô 1ÈÕ00:00:00ÕâÒ»¿Ì֮ǰ»òÕßÊÇÖ®ºó¾ÀúµÄºÁÃëÊý.
¡¡¡¡´´½¨Ò»¸öÈÕÆÚ¶ÔÏó
¡¡¡¡ÈÃÎÒÃÇ¿´Ò»¸öʹÓÃϵͳµÄµ±Ç°ÈÕÆÚºÍʱ¼ä´´½¨Ò»¸öÈÕÆÚ¶ÔÏó²¢·µ»ØÒ»¸ö³¤ÕûÊýµÄ¼òµ¥Àý×Ó. Õâ¸öʱ¼äͨ³£±»³ÆÎªJava ÐéÄâ»ú(JVM)Ö÷»ú»·¾³µÄϵͳʱ¼ä.
ÒÔÏÂÊÇÒýÓÃÆ¬¶Î£º
¡¡¡¡import java.util.Date;
¡¡¡¡public class DateExample1 {
¡¡¡¡public static void main(String[] args) {
¡¡¡¡// Get the system date/time
¡¡¡¡Date date = new Date();
¡¡¡¡System.out.println(date.getTime());
¡¡¡¡}
¡¡¡¡}
¡¡¡¡ÔÚÐÇÆÚÁù, 2001Äê9ÔÂ29ÈÕ, ÏÂÎç´óÔ¼ÊÇ6:50µÄÑù×Ó, ÉÏÃæµÄÀý×ÓÔÚϵͳÊä³öÉ豸ÉÏÏÔʾµÄ½á¹ûÊÇ 1001803809710. ÔÚÕâ¸öÀý×ÓÖÐ,ÖµµÃ×¢ÒâµÄÊÇÎÒÃÇʹÓÃÁËDate ¹¹Ô캯Êý´´½¨Ò»¸öÈÕÆÚ¶ÔÏó, Õâ¸ö¹¹Ô캯ÊýûÓнÓÊÜÈκβÎÊý. ¶øÕâ¸ö¹¹Ôìº
Ïà¹ØÎĵµ£º
create PROCEDURE pagelist
@tablename nvarchar(50),
@fieldname nvarchar(50)='*',
@pagesize int output,--ÿҳÏÔʾ¼Ç¼ÌõÊý
@currentpage int output,--µÚ¼¸Ò³
@orderid nvarchar(50),--Ö÷¼üÅÅÐò
@sort int,--ÅÅÐò·½Ê½£¬1±íʾÉýÐò£¬0±íʾ½µÐòÅÅÁÐ
......
ÀàµÄ³õʼ»¯ºÍ¶ÔÏó³õʼ»¯ÊÇ JVM ¹ÜÀíµÄÀàÐÍÉúÃüÖÜÆÚÖзdz£ÖØÒªµÄÁ½¸ö»·½Ú£¬Google ÁËÒ»±éÍøÂ磬ÓйØÀà×°ÔØ»úÖÆµÄÎÄÕµ¹ÊDz»ÉÙ£¬È»¶øÀà³õʼ»¯ºÍ¶ÔÏó³õʼ»¯µÄÎÄÕ²¢²»¶à£¬ÌرðÊÇ´Ó×Ö½ÚÂëºÍ JVM ²ã´ÎÀ´·ÖÎöµÄÎÄÕ¸üÊÇÏÊÓÐËù¼û¡£
±¾ÎÄÖ÷Òª¶ÔÀàºÍ¶ÔÏó³õʼ»¯È«¹ý³Ì½øÐзÖÎö£¬Í¨¹ýÒ»¸öʵ¼ÊÎÊÌâÒýÈ룬½«Ô´´úÂëת»»³É JVM ×Ö½ÚÂëºó£¬ ......
°Ë¡¢¶Ñ
µ±Java³ÌÐò´´½¨Ò»¸öÀàµÄʵÀý»òÕßÊý×éʱ£¬¶¼ÔÚ¶ÑÖÐΪеĶÔÏó·ÖÅäÄÚ´æ¡£ÐéÄâ»úÖÐÖ»ÓÐÒ»¸ö¶Ñ£¬ËùÓеÄÏ̶߳¼¹²ÏíËü¡£
1¡¢À¬»øÊÕ¼¯£¨Garbage Collection£©
À¬»øÊÕ¼¯ÊÇÊÍ·ÅûÓб»ÒýÓõĶÔÏóµÄÖ÷Òª·½·¨¡£ËüÒ²¿ÉÄÜ»áΪÁ˼õÉٶѵÄË鯬£¬¶øÒÆ ......
JavaÓïÑÔ¶¨ÒåÁËpublic¡¢protected¡¢private¡¢abstract¡¢staticºÍfinalÕâ6ÖÖ³£ÓÃÐÞÊδÊÍ⻹¶¨ÒåÁË5¸ö²»Ì«³£ÓõÄÐÞÊδʣ¬ÏÂÃæÊǶÔÕâ11¸öJavaÐÞÊδʵĽéÉÜ£º
1.public
ʹÓöÔÏó£ºÀà¡¢½Ó¿Ú¡¢³ÉÔ±
½éÉÜ£ºÎÞÂÛËüËù´¦Ôڵİü¶¨ÒåÔÚÄÄ£¬¸ÃÀࣨ½Ó¿Ú¡¢³ÉÔ±£©¶¼ÊǿɷÃÎʵÄ
2.private
ʹÓöÔÏ󣺳ÉÔ±
½éÉÜ£º³ÉÔ ......
ÀûÓÃjava·´Éä¼¼ÊõÌáÈ¡ÀàÐÅÏ¢
1 package day15;
2
3 import java.lang.reflect.*;
4
5 public class ReflectionTest {
6
7 public& ......